    Calvary University is an above-average private, non-denominational university located in Kansas City, Missouri. It is a small institution with an enrollment of 172 undergraduate students. Admissions is somewhat competitive as the Calvary University acceptance rate is 78%. Popular majors include Business, Theological and Ministerial Studies, and Pastoral Counseling and Specialized Ministries. Graduating 59% of students, Calvary University alumni go on to earn a starting salary of $26,300.
